Acute lymphatic leukemia treatment is divided into general treatment and anti-leukemia treatment. General treatment includes emergency treatment of hyperleukemia, prevention and treatment of infection, blood transfusion support, etc. Anti-leukemia treatment mainly includes chemotherapy and hematopoietic stem cell transplantation.
1.General treatment:
(1) Emergency treatment of hyperleukemia: blood cell separator or intravenous dexamethasone can be used, and hydration and alkalinization can be strengthened.
(2) Prevention and control of infection: antibiotic treatment, such as penicillin or cephalosporin, can be used after leukemia complicating infection.
(3) Blood transfusion support: oxygen or red blood cell transfusion can be used when leukemia is complicated by severe anemia.
2. Anti-leukemia treatment
(1) Chemotherapy: chemotherapy is the main method of treating leukemia, generally, vincristine and prednisone can be used, and anthracyclines or menthylase can be added according to the condition.
(2) Hematopoietic stem cell transplantation: Hematopoietic stem cell transplantation is one of the most important methods for treating adult acute lymphoblastic leukemia.
